When I was diagnosed with prostate CA I was referred to Dr. Pablo by my urologist. I meet with Dr. Pablo and he was considerate, compassionate, understanding and fully explained my expected treatment and potential side-effects. I also visited MUSC in Charleston for a second opinion. I decided to work with Dr. Pablo and the staff at St. Joseph's/Candler Hospital and Lewis Cancer Pavilion. It was the correct decision.
